MYOB Advanced — Integrations (Finance View)
MYOB Advanced sits at the centre of the PWG finance stack. Most external systems either feed it (bank statements, payroll journals, adviser-billing files) or read from it (the data warehouse, Hex dashboards, ezyCollect for AR follow-up).
Status: draft. Integration ownership and exact recipe / pipeline names are being verified with the integration team. Treat the auth-model and runbook columns as best-current-knowledge.
Inbound — what writes into MYOB
Section titled “Inbound — what writes into MYOB”| Source | Mechanism | Direction | Auth | Owner | Notes |
|---|---|---|---|---|---|
| Bank feeds | MYOB-native bank-feed import | inbound | MYOB-managed | Finance | Daily statement lines into AP/AR cash accounts |
| Payroll | Manual / scheduled journal upload | inbound | n/a (manual file) | Finance | PWG does not use MYOB Payroll; only the journal lands |
| Salesforce FSC (revenue) | Workato recipe | inbound | Workato connection per tenant | Tech | Adviser revenue lines mirrored as MYOB invoices |
| Adjustments / corrections | UI / spreadsheet import | inbound | MYOB user login | Finance | Standard month-end activity |
Outbound — what reads from MYOB
Section titled “Outbound — what reads from MYOB”| Target | Mechanism | Direction | Auth | Owner | Notes |
|---|---|---|---|---|---|
| PWG_DATA warehouse | Azure Data Factory, OData against Default/24.200.001 | outbound | OAuth client-credentials per company | Tech | Nightly + intraday GL, accounts, subaccounts, budgets — see dev/integrations |
| ezyCollect | Native ezyCollect ↔ MYOB connector | bidirectional | ezyCollect-managed | Finance | AR ageing and dunning workflow |
| Hex dashboards | Indirect — read from PWG_DATA, not MYOB | outbound | Azure SQL auth | Tech | MYOB GL is the reconciliation backbone for the consolidated P&L |
| AxsysAPI | Custom MYOB endpoint published by Axsys | bidirectional | OAuth | Axsys (external) | Application support partner; details queried case-by-case |
ezyCollect
Section titled “ezyCollect”ezyCollect is a third-party AR collections platform. It pulls outstanding invoices from MYOB AR, runs configured chase workflows (reminder emails, calls, payment-plan triggers), and writes payment allocations and notes back into MYOB.
This document is intentionally light on ezyCollect configuration — the operational owner is the finance team, not engineering. For deep config see the ezyCollect tenant directly.
AxsysAPI
Section titled “AxsysAPI”Axsys is PWG’s MYOB Advanced support partner. Their custom
contract-based endpoint (visible alongside Default/24.200.001 on
the tenant) exposes a small set of tailored entities that go beyond
what the stock OData surface allows. We currently treat AxsysAPI as
a black box and engage Axsys when something on the support contract
needs it.
Workato
Section titled “Workato”Workato is the integration platform that bridges Salesforce FSC, MYOB Advanced, XPLAN, and PWG_DATA. The MYOB recipes are owned by the integration team. Specifics live in the Workato tenant rather than here — Shannon is not the source of truth for integration configuration.
What is not integrated
Section titled “What is not integrated”For the avoidance of doubt, PWG does not run any of these MYOB add-ons:
- ADVPAU / ADVPNZ — payroll
- Velixo — third-party Excel reporting
- ExpenseManager — corporate expense claims
- Manufacturing, eCommerce, Service Delivery, Device Hub, Workforce Management Integration
These endpoints exist on the published list but no business process depends on them.